Immortalizing the world's endangered alphabets
There's a great hubbub among linguists—though (regrettably) not among the world at large—about the thousands of languages that are slated to evaporate over the coming decades as small languages with few speakers give way to the few politically strong languages of the world. Losing languages means losing cultural heritage: history, mythology, perspective…
